A massive portion of this market value is generated from the recurring subscription fees for the cloud-based software platforms. The leading vendors in this market all operate on a Software-as-a-Service (SaaS) model, charging their corporate clients a recurring fee, typically on a per-user, per-month basis. This fee provides the company's employees with access to the social networking and community platform. For a large enterprise with tens or even hundreds of thousands of employees, this can amount to a substantial multi-million-dollar annual contract. The aggregate of these enterprise subscription fees from companies around the world forms the financial bedrock of the industry and is the primary component of its overall market value.
The market value is also fundamentally justified by the significant, though sometimes hard to quantify, return on investment (ROI) that these platforms deliver. The ROI comes from several areas. The most direct is increased productivity. By making it easier for employees to find information and connect with experts within the company, ESNs can dramatically reduce the time wasted searching for answers, leading to significant time savings across the organization. Another major source of ROI is reduced employee turnover. By fostering a stronger sense of community and engagement, these platforms can increase job satisfaction and loyalty, which reduces the massive costs associated with hiring and training new employees. The ability to foster innovation by connecting people from different departments is another powerful, if less tangible, benefit.
Looking forward, the future market value will be amplified as these platforms become more deeply integrated into the core workflows of the business and become more intelligent. The trend is to move beyond a standalone "social" destination and to embed community and collaboration features directly into the other business applications that employees use every day, such as the CRM or ERP system. Furthermore, the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) will unlock new value. AI can be used to automatically surface the most relevant content and conversations for each user, to identify emerging experts and topics of interest within the company, and to provide analytics on the overall health of the internal community.
